What to do if your dog eats chili pepper

After the dog eats chili pepper, it is recommended that the owner first observe whether there are any abnormalities in the dog's body, such as vomiting, diarrhea, poor mental appetite, etc. If the dog consumes a relatively small amount of chili peppers and there are no abnormalities, you don’t need to worry. Just feed the dog a lot of water or some probiotics to alleviate the gastrointestinal irritation of the chili peppers. If your dog eats a lot of chili peppers and exhibits abnormal behavior, it is recommended to take it to a pet hospital for induction of vomiting and diagnosis and treatment as soon as possible.
1. Observe the situation
If the dog only ate a small amount of pepper, the owner can first observe whether there are any abnormalities in the dog's body. If there are no abnormalities, then the owner can Feed some probiotics and plenty of water at home to relieve the gastrointestinal irritation of the dog. If the dog appears abnormal, you need to take the dog to the pet hospital for treatment immediately.
2. Induce vomiting in time
If the dog eats a lot of chili peppers, it is recommended that the owner consult a pet doctor in time, or take the dog to the pet hospital immediately to induce vomiting to avoid the stimulation of chili peppers. Its gastrointestinal tract can cause severe diarrhea, mucosal damage, bleeding, pain and other symptoms in dogs.
3. Seek medical treatment
If the dog has serious symptoms, such as loss of energy and appetite, vomiting and diarrhea, etc., then the dog needs to be sent to the pet hospital as soon as possible. Get treatment. If it is delayed again and again, it will induce gastroenteritis in severe cases, causing the dog to lose its sense of taste and even endanger his life.
Note: In addition to chili, seasonings such as peppercorns, onions, MSG, garlic, salt, coriander, chicken essence, onions, ginger, sugar, light soy sauce, dark soy sauce, vinegar, etc. Do not feed food to dogs. These are very irritating things. Once eaten by mistake, they may cause diarrhea or blood in the dog.
